You don’t need to create a live USB and install from it. You can upgrade to Ubuntu 20.04 from Ubuntu 19.10 or Ubuntu 18.04.

You can enable these additional repositories again if they are available for Ubuntu 20.04.Upgrading takes like an hour and after a restart, you will be logged in to the newer version.Though your data will not be touched and you won’t lose system files and configurations, it is always a good idea to make backup of important data externally. You should have all your files as it is and most of your existing software should be either have the same version or upgraded versions.If you have used some third-party tools or additional PPA, the upgrade procedure will disable them.

Should I Upgrade to Ubuntu 20.04 LTS?That depends upon you. I am using Ubuntu 18.04 LTS. If you want to go back to Ubuntu 18.04, you’ll have install Ubuntu 18.04 again. While upgrading to a newer version is easy, there is no option to downgrade.
